Oct 19, 1987

Black Monday

The single worst day in stock market history. The Dow plunged 508 points.

-22.6%DJIA in one day

Sep 29, 2008

TARP Vote Fails

Congress rejected the bank bailout. The Dow fell 778 points — its largest point drop ever at the time.

-7.0%DJIA drop

Sep 17, 2001

Post-9/11 Reopening

Markets reopened after 4 days. The Dow fell 684 points in the largest one-day point loss at that time.

-7.1%DJIA drop
